Inactive Instrument

MarketScreener Editorial Features Sierra Oncology, Inc.

Equities

SRRA

US82640U4040

MarketScreener Editorial Features

Unlock all the news on all businesses: Never miss an investment opportunity again!
100% Free Registration
Global markets live:  LVMH, GSK, Twitter, Blackrock, Walmart...Global markets live: LVMH, GSK, Twitter, Blackrock, Walmart... April 13, 2022 at 09:47 pm IST
The confusion over inflationThe confusion over inflation April 13, 2022 at 07:26 pm IST
MarketScreener's World Press Review :  April 13, 2022MarketScreener's World Press Review : April 13, 2022 April 13, 2022 at 05:40 pm IST
No results for this search
-40% Limited Time Offer: Our subscriptions help you unlock hidden opportunities.
SIGN UP NOW